Setting Up Your Instagram Presence
Ready to make waves on Instagram with your new business? Let’s kick things off by setting up a killer profile that’ll turn heads and win hearts!
First things first, create a business account. It’s a game-changer, trust me! You’ll get access to analytics, advertising options, and other cool features that’ll give you an edge. Plus, it screams “I mean business!” to your audience.
Now, let’s jazz up that profile! Your bio is prime real estate, so make it count. Craft a snappy description that tells your story in a nutshell. Remember, you’ve got 150 characters to work with, so make every word sing!
Choose a profile picture that’s on-brand and eye-catching. If you’re a solo entrepreneur, a friendly headshot can work wonders. For larger businesses, your logo is the way to go. Whatever you choose, make sure it’s crystal clear and looks great even when scaled down.
Don’t forget to add that all-important website link. It’s your golden ticket to driving traffic beyond the ‘gram. Consider using a tool like Linktree if you want to share multiple links.

Advertising on Instagram
Ready to turn up the volume on your Instagram presence? It’s time to talk ads, baby!
Instagram ads are like your all-access pass to a broader audience. They allow you to reach people beyond your current followers, targeting based on interests, behaviors, and demographics. It’s like having a backstage pass to your ideal customers!
There are several types of ads you can run:
- Feed ads: These blend seamlessly with organic posts in users’ feeds.
- Stories ads: Full-screen ads that appear between users’ stories.
- Reels ads: Short, engaging video ads that appear in the Reels tab.
The key to successful Instagram advertising is laser-focused targeting. It’s not about reaching everyone – it’s about reaching the right ones. Use Instagram’s detailed targeting options to create an audience that matches your ideal customer profile.
Measuring and Optimizing
Alright, data lovers, it’s time to geek out! Measuring your performance is crucial for optimizing your Instagram strategy. It’s like tuning your instrument – you’ve got to know what sounds good and what needs work.
Key metrics to track include:
- Follower growth
- Engagement rate (likes, comments, shares)
- Reach and impressions
- Website clicks
- Sales or conversions (if applicable)
Instagram provides built-in analytics for business accounts, but there are also third-party tools that can give you even more detailed insights. Use these tools to understand what content resonates with your audience, when they’re most active, and how you can improve your strategy.
Remember, data without action is just noise. Use your insights to continually refine your approach. Maybe your audience loves behind-the-scenes content, or perhaps they engage more with educational posts. Let the data guide your content strategy and watch your Instagram presence soar!
FAQs
1. How often should I post on Instagram for my new business?
Aim for at least once a day to maintain consistency. However, quality trumps quantity – it’s better to post high-quality content less frequently than to flood your feed with subpar posts.
2. Should I use a personal or business account for my new business on Instagram?
Definitely go for a business account. It gives you access to valuable insights, advertising options, and features like contact buttons that can help grow your business.
3. How can I increase my engagement on Instagram?
Engage with your followers by responding to comments and DMs, use interactive features like polls in Stories, post consistently, and create content that resonates with your audience.
4. Is it worth investing in Instagram ads for a new business?
Yes, if done strategically. Instagram ads can help you reach a targeted audience quickly. Start with a small budget, test different ad formats, and refine based on results.
5. How can I use Instagram Stories to promote my new business?
Use Stories for behind-the-scenes content, quick updates, limited-time offers, and to showcase your personality. Don’t forget to use interactive features like polls or questions to boost engagement.
6. What’s the best way to use hashtags for a new business on Instagram?
Use a mix of popular and niche-specific hashtags. Research hashtags in your industry and include them naturally in your posts. Don’t overdo it – 5-10 relevant hashtags per post is usually sufficient.
